Weekend Briefs....

The Braves yesterday "held a pre-game tribute" for late broadcaster Pete Van Wieren, who died Aug. 2 after a battle with cancer (AJC.com, 8/9).

Former Mariners manager Lou Piniella "transformed from gracious retired legend to motivational skipper once more" during his 25-minute speech yesterday as he was inducted into the team's HOF (SEATTLE TIMES, 8/10). 

The CFL Saskatchewan Roughriders on Friday unveiled a special-edition jersey that will debut during the team's Aug. 16 home game against the Alouettes (Roughriders).

U.S. District Court Judge Shira Scheindlin yesterday ruled that a group of fans suing MLB and the NHL to "stop the leagues' strict control over television broadcast rights can try to prove their claims at trial" (AP, 8/8). 

Vijay Singh's attorney yesterday said that "no settlement has been reached" in the golfer's lawsuit against the PGA Tour. The two sides "continue to prepare for a status conference" Oct. 7 before New York Supreme Court Judge Eileen Bransten (GOLFCHANNEL.com, 8/9).
